CVE-2024-13726

Public Exploit
Themes Coder <= 1.3.4 - Unauthenticated SQLi

Description

The Coder WordPress plugin through 1.3.4 does not properly sanitise and escape a parameter before using it in a SQL statement via an AJAX action available to unauthenticated users, leading to a SQL injection
